The Kaiso Forum Calypso Tent was founded in 2002. The primary function was to set an arena for Canadian Calypso and Soca artistes to showcase their musical talents. The tent is now based at the CAW Hall at 30 Tangiers Rd North York On. It is the home to 4 Calypso Monarchs and 2 Soca Monarchs.

Structure
Bryan Thornhill
Structure entered the Calypso Arena in the 1980's with the social commentary "Product of the Classroom". Since then he has been a regular in the yearly Pic O De Crop competitions in his native Barbados, where he developed his unique style of incorporating subtlety and humor into his art form. After immigrating to Canada in 1999 he took a three year hiatus from the art form. In 2002 he entered the OCPA sponsored Kaiso Monarch competition, where he placed 1st runner up.
Structure is currently the reigning monarch capturing this title in 2003 , 2004 and 2005 along with 10 of the 11 remaining categories, including the most coveted People's Choice Award.
The founder/manager of the Kaiso Forum Calypso Tent, is also actively involved in play writing and hopes to produce a full length play in Toronto quite soon. An avid sports fan, Structure also has a deep passion for Cricket and Dominoes.
Structure has held the position of Vice President of The Organization of Calypso Performing Artistes for two years and is a member of the Caribbean Cultural Committee, and sees himself as an advocate for this indigenous art form and pledges his continued support so see it grow from strength to strength until it attains the the recognition it so rightly deserves.
